Instructions:
Instructions: Starter:
1 Cup Milk, (room temperature)

1 Cup Sugar
1 Cup REGULAR Flour, (room temperature)

Note: do not use Self-Rising flour.

Mix in a non-metallic bowl - glass or plastic is fine

Note: The metal interferes with the chemical reaction that needs to take place. Use a plastic or wooden stirrer. Dont be concerned if you cant get ALL the lumps out. Try to mix until lumps are pea sized, but with none larger than a grape. Pour into a 1 gallon freezer ziplock bag.

NEVER REFRIGERATE OR LET METAL
TOUCH THE HERMAN BABY!

The cold retards the action and the flavor is not as "full".

Note: The finished Sponge will expand to over 2 to 3 times its original volume. Let starter sit in a quiet place, away from drafts or hot breezes.

Attach the following Instructions to the starter that you share:

Day 1: Congratulations on receiving your own Herman baby!

NEVER REFRIGERATE OR LET METAL TOUCH THE HERMAN BABY!

The cold retards the action and the flavor is not as "full".

Day 2: Squeeze Herman

Day 3: Squeeze Herman

Day 4: Squeeze Herman

Day 5 : Squeeze Herman

Day 6 Add 1 Cup Flour, 1 Cup Sugar, 1 Cup Milk, Squeeze

Day 7: Squeeze Herman

Day 8 Squeeze Herman

Day 9: Squeeze Herman

Day 10: Put Herman in a large glass bowl. Add 1 cup flour, 1 cup sugar and 1 cup milk. Stir with a wooden spoon. Take out 3 cups and place 1 cup each into three separate plastic freezer bags. Give one bag and a copy of Hermans care and feeding instructions to three friends.

To the remaining Herman (a little over one cup) , add the following ingredients and mix well.

1 cup oil
1/2 cup milk
3 eggs
1 tsp. vanilla

In a separate bowl combine the following dry ingredients and mix well:

2 cups flour
1 cup sugar
1-1/2 tsp. baking powder
1 or 2 tsp. cinnamon
1/2 tsp. baking soda
1 box instant vanilla pudding, (5.1 oz)

1/2 tsp. salt
1 cup nuts

Add dry ingredients to wet ingredients. Mix and pour into two well greased and sugared bread pans. Bake at 325 degrees for 1 hour.

NOTES : Got this from another list and thought it was cute. Ive seen another, but it has baking powder and baking soda in it. The real Friendship bread is made with a sponge, and no yeast. The point is to share the sponge amongst ones friends - ergo Friendship bread. There are several versions circulating, but I thought this one was kind of cute. Its the only one Ive seen that has included the instructions for "Herman."
